The Architect of the Capitol seeks an Assistant Supervisor to manage and oversee operations, maintenance and repair of mechanical, plumbing, utility, HVAC, hydronic heating, steam generating equipment and building automation systems at the Supreme Court of the United States.
Based in Washington, DC, this role requires journey-level skills in air conditioning and pipefitting, plus the ability to supervise mechanical trades personnel as part of a federal facilities management team.
This position is located in the Architect of the Capitol (AOC), Office of the Chief of Operations, Facility Manager Building and Grounds Supreme Court, Operations and Maintenance Division, Maintenance Branch Day. Serves as full Assistant Supervisor and is responsible for managing and overseeing operations, maintenance and repair of mechanical, plumbing, utility, HVAC, hydronic heating, steam generating equipment and building automation systems at the Supreme Court of the United States.

You must meet the United States Office of Personnel Management's (OPM) qualification requirements for the advertised position. You must meet all eligibility and qualifications requirements by the closing date of the job announcement. You must meet the selective placement factor required for this position: Ability to supervise employees in the mechanical trades field. And Journey-level skill in Air Conditioning and Pipefitting.
The mission of the Architect of the Capitol (AOC) is to serve Congress and the Supreme Court, preserve America's Capitol and inspire memorable experiences. The AOC is responsible for the maintenance, operation, development and preservation of 18.4 million square feet of buildings and more than 570 acres of land throughout Capitol Hill. The AOC provides a welcoming and educational environment for millions of visitors through the U.S. Capitol Visitor Center and the US Botanic Garden. Learn more at https://www.aoc.gov/careers. The AOC prides itself on its Core Values of Respect, Integrity, Safety, and Empowerment (RISE).
